Portrait info should be synced with Flickr based on machine tags

Registered by Christopher Adams

One of the problems with finding portraits from Flickr based on matching the photo title to a contact name is the high probability of either missing or misidentifying portraits.

There should be an unambiguous way for PPL to identify photos as portraits.

The easiest way is through machine tags. A proposal for a machine tag is "dc:subject=firstnamelastname" where dc denotes the Dublic Core namespace and subject eqauates to "The topic of the resource."

As a first step, Owners could add the appropriate machine tag to portraits that PPL cannot identify from the title alone. PPL can then be taught to read these machine tags.

Later, PPL can become the very software that owners can use to search photos and write machine tags to.

The ideal out of all of this that Flickr remains the repository for all of the data about the photo, including who is in it.
